Transaction 63a660c5cb2474cf761e991dbd3216cfe371d796f268918a9f59e2ecdbd90668
1 Input
1 Output
-
63a660c5cb2474cf761e991dbd3216cfe371d796f268918a9f59e2ecdbd90668:0
- value
- 538000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e5dc7787262a5f7f1562378303e2d1b70e2b34d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DymJ8e1J9hJ2Z6LGptQZxGqQPFa1XUnyD